To Use
CAUTION: Ensure the product is fully assembled before plugging it into an
electrical outlet.
NOTICE: To avoid damaging the product, press only one Button at a time.
1. Place the assembled Fan on a flat, level, stable surface.
2. Ensure it is set to"0" means OFF and then plug the Power Cord into a
standard AC electrical outlet.
3. To turn on, press the desired Speed Button: "1,2,3" means LOW, MID, or
HIGH speed.
4. To adjust the Fan angle, tilt the Motor Housing up or down until it clicks
into place where desired.
5. To start/stop oscillation, push/pull the Oscillation Knob, respectively.
6. To turn off, press the "0" Button, and then unplug the product from the
electrical outlet.
WARNING: Always unplug the product from the outlet when not in use or
if it will be left unattended.
